Default RSE overhead screen issue

I recently purchased a 2012 LTZ with the dual rear overhead screens. The front one works just fine but the rear one doesn't come on. It actually had the plastic still on the screen when we picked it up so I don't know if it was ever used. The rear most screen also doesn't show up on the nav screen in the menu where you can specify what source goes to what screen. Only the front one is listed. Any ideas on what could be the problem and how to fix it?

Default

According to the manual you can play a dvd on both screens or you can play a dvd on one and an auxiliary source on the other. This is controlled through the head unit. My head unit only shows the second row screen and not the third row screen. I am trying to figure out if the screen is dead or if it is a wiring issue. I bought the truck from a dealer so they wouldn't know if it ever worked. If there is anyone who has the dual screen set up on this forum it would be helpful.
